Lizzy Okokwa- Onyerunma

Elizabeth Okokwa is a highly accomplished public health expert with over a decade of extensive experience in managing complex healthcare initiatives and driving impactful leadership. With a proven track record of collaborating with global organizations such as Damien Foundation, World Health Organization (WHO), Global Fund, and USAID, as well as national public health agencies, Elizabeth successfully led the design and implementation of programs focused on disease management and prevention, maternal and child health, and community-based healthcare initiatives.

Her leadership has consistently delivered successful outcomes, ensuring quality care and improved health access, particularly in underserved communities. She currently works as a Charity Administrator for a charity in Yorkshire.

Elizabeth is a Certified Strategic Manager and holds degrees in Strategic Management, Human Resources and Mobility, and a master’s degree in Project Management from prestigious institutions. She also possesses a range of certifications in health management, data quality, monitoring and evaluation to mention a few, further enhancing her practical expertise. Her work has been instrumental in shaping health policies and driving programs that promote health equity. Known for her strategic vision, advocacy, and dedication to sustainable health solutions, Elizabeth continues to lead initiatives that deliver lasting positive change in global healthcare.
